The receptionist was friendly and doing the best she could, but it seemed like way too much work for one person. There was a line to check in and the phone kept ringing. But we eventually made it through the line. Our room was a good size, with one double bed and one single bed plus a desk and a little table. The closet had a large size safe that could easily fit a laptop. The bathroom was a good size with plenty of counter space. The room was clean but seemed to be a little outdated. There was no AC in the room but we opened the window in the evening to let in the cool air. The one negative was not enough power plugs and the few that were available were not in convenient locations, for example not near the desk or the beds. Another gotcha was that my phone did not charge at night and it turned out that I needed to have the switch near the door on, to power the outlet. The breakfast buffet was very good with plenty of choices. The hotel had a large lobby area and a beautiful outdoor seating area. The best part and the main reason to stay in this hotel is that it is a very easy walk to the entrance of Plitvice National Park. We booked the package that included free entrance to the park with our hotel stay for every night we were at the hotel, which was a great deal. To get to the park entrance, you just need to exit the hotel turn right, up the stairs off the parking lot, then right again down to the walkway. Walk down the walkway and in approx. 5 minutes you will see the entrance to Plitvice.
